About Mynd.ai, Inc.
Mynd.ai, Inc. is a provider of interactive technology, delivering comprehensive hardware and software solutions. Its products empower organizations to generate and disseminate dynamic content, streamline teaching, learning, and communication processes, and facilitate real-time collaborative work. Currently, the company's interactive displays and associated software are deployed in approximately one million educational and training venues across 126 nations globally. Mynd.ai supports its clientele through a vast distribution network, which includes roughly 4,000 reseller partners, complemented by dedicated sales and support teams stationed worldwide. Founded in 1998, the entity formerly operated under the name Gravitas Education Holdings, Inc. before officially rebranding to Mynd.ai, Inc. in December 2023. Its headquarters are located in Beijing, China.
MYND shares outstanding over time
Tracking total shares outstanding is one way to spot dilution — a rising line means the company has issued more shares (stock-based compensation, secondary offerings, convertible debt), which spreads the same earnings and ownership across more shares. A falling line usually reflects buybacks.
